CVE-2025-1050
CVSS 3.0 Score 8.8 of 10 (high)
Details
Summary
CVE-2025-1050 is a remote code execution vulnerability affecting Sonos Era 300 speakers. Network-adjacent attackers can exploit this issue without requiring authentication. The root cause of the vulnerability is the lack of proper validation of user-supplied data, which leads to an out-of-bounds write condition. An attacker can manipulate HLS playlist data to write past the allocated data structure, resulting in arbitrary code execution in the context of the anacapa user. This vulnerability, identified as ZDI-CAN-25606, poses a significant risk to affected devices.
